Step1: Identify local maximum points
Local maximum points are where the function changes from increasing to decreasing. On the graph, we look for the "peaks".
Step2: Determine local - maximum values
The local - maximum values are the $y$ - coordinates of the local - maximum points. From the graph, the local - maximum values are $y = 3,y = 1$.
Step3: Determine $x$ - values of local maximum
The $x$ - values at which the local maxima occur are the $x$ - coordinates of the local - maximum points. From the graph, the $x$ - values are $x=-2,x = 1$.
